An MSc dissertation on adversarial training for deep-learning intrusion detection on the Controller Area Network. The attack that breaks the model is also the material you train it on.
A local-LLM OSINT pipeline that turns scattered recon into one prioritised, provenance-tracked brief. One scan of a low-value domain returns around 960 findings. Collection succeeds; judgment does not.
A Raspberry Pi 5 sits inline with a home's traffic and unifies Nmap, UFW and Suricata behind a deliberately simple mobile app. Protection moves from the endpoint to the gateway.
A passive Certificate Transparency audit of my own domain surfaced 600+ historical records and a spam-issuance pattern predating my ownership. The work was separating the one actionable line from the noise.

I work at the intersection of cyber security and machine learning. My MSc dissertation explores adversarial training for deep-learning intrusion detection on the Controller Area Network, the nervous system of every modern car, using the CICIoV2024 dataset and techniques from the Adversarial Robustness Toolbox.
Before Plymouth I built NetEAGLE, a Raspberry Pi network gateway combining a Flask API, mobile app, Nmap, UFW and Suricata into a single home-network defender. Earlier still, I served as a Cyber Security Engineer at Union Assurance PLC and an Associate Engineer at Lanka Communications.
